Healthcare Quality Management Market: How Is Patient Safety Technology Evolving to Prevent Adverse Events?

0
9

Patient safety technology's proactive evolution — the transformation of patient safety management from reactive incident documentation toward proactive risk identification, real-time monitoring, and predictive intervention — representing the most clinically significant evolution in healthcare quality management technology, with the Healthcare Quality Management Market shaped by the patient safety technology investment driven by the Institute for Healthcare Improvement's estimate that preventable adverse events remain responsible for approximately 250,000 deaths annually in the US — maintaining the ongoing urgency for safety technology innovation decades after the landmark "To Err is Human" report.

Clinical surveillance technology preventing harm — the deployment of clinical surveillance platforms continuously monitoring EHR data for combinations of clinical data elements indicating patient deterioration risk, medication safety events, sepsis criteria, and hospital-acquired condition development creating a real-time safety monitoring layer over existing clinical workflows. Wolters Kluwer Health's Sentri7 (pharmacy safety surveillance), Epic's safety-focused Best Practice Advisories, TheraDoc (Wolters Kluwer), and BD Pyxis MedStation safety integration continuously monitoring prescribed medications for drug interactions, allergies, renal dosing adjustments, and high-risk medication protocols — generating thousands of safety alerts daily across healthcare facilities that prevent potential adverse drug events.

High-reliability organization (HRO) framework technology support — the adoption of high-reliability organization principles — borrowed from nuclear power, aviation, and military operations — within healthcare quality management creating demand for technology platforms supporting the HRO methodology's emphasis on preoccupation with failure, sensitivity to operations, reluctance to simplify, commitment to resilience, and deference to expertise. Companies including LifeWings Partners, Safer Healthcare, and healthcare quality consultancies developing HRO implementation technology and training platforms that support culture assessment, leadership safety rounds, event reporting culture, and safety learning system components that are increasingly required by progressive health system quality programs.

RLDatix's patient safety platform leadership — RLDatix's comprehensive patient safety event management platform — deployed across 6,000-plus healthcare organizations globally — creating the most widely used safety event management and learning system in healthcare. RLDatix's recent strategic expansion through acquisitions (Veritas HCS, Quantros, Policy Medical) creating a comprehensive healthcare governance, risk, and compliance (GRC) platform that integrates event management, policy management, credentialing, and risk analytics — demonstrating the market's movement toward integrated safety and quality management platforms that reduce the fragmentation of point solutions historically characterizing healthcare safety technology.
